"Escape Room games require insight, logic, and teamwork – like the word team, there is no “I” in Escape. The environments are busy, and require a collaboration of effort in order for teams to be successful.Because the games are team-focused, the minimum number of participants is 2, and the maximum is 8. Co-operation and the need for social interaction is what makes these games that much more exciting!The goal is to have FUN! Remember, each game is designed to stump participants, so work together and use your minds, not your muscle!"
